Get in my truck last night, start driving down the road and notice things are a little harder to see. Duh! No headlights. Pull over to the side of the road, truck running, tilt the steering wheel all the way up --headlights come on, tilt the wheel back down to the lowest position --headlights go off again. Tried it several more times with the same results. Doesn't make any difference if the light switch on the dash is on or they are on automatic. Now no headlights with the steering wheel tilted at the lower positions. Drove the truck home with the wheel at highest location, really sucks---glad I didn't have a beer or two.

What's up . . . . or should I say Screwed up?

Pull the plastic around the steering column off and then check the plug that goes to the ignition. I had an issue with that coming loose...
